sql 如何添加服务器名称

fiy 其他 13

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在SQL Server中,可以通过以下步骤来添加服务器名称:

    1. 登录到SQL Server的计算机上的Windows系统。确保你具有管理员权限。

    2. 打开SQL Server管理器。在开始菜单中搜索“SQL Server管理器”,然后运行它。

    3. 在左侧面板中展开“SQL Server组件”,然后点击“SQL Server配置管理器”。

    4. 在右侧窗口中选择“SQL Server网络配置”,然后选择你想要配置的实例(如果有多个实例)。

    5. 右键单击选定的实例,并选择“属性”。

    6. 在属性窗口中,选择“别名”选项卡。

    7. 点击“添加”按钮,然后在“别名名称”框中输入服务器名称。

    8. 在“协议”下拉菜单中,选择要用于别名的协议(如TCP/IP)。

    9. 在“连接参数”下的“服务器”框中输入服务器的完整名称或IP地址。

    10. 点击“OK”保存设置。

    11. 重启SQL Server服务,以使更改生效。

    现在,你已经成功添加了服务器名称。你可以通过使用这个服务器名称来访问SQL Server实例,而不是使用完整的服务器名称或IP地址。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在SQL中,可以使用以下方法来添加服务器名称:

    1. 使用系统函数:可以使用SQL Server中的系统函数SERVERPROPERTY来获取服务器名称,并将其插入到表中。例如,使用以下语句将服务器名称插入到名为"ServerInfo"的表中:
    INSERT INTO ServerInfo (ServerName)
    SELECT CAST(SERVERPROPERTY('MachineName') AS VARCHAR(100))
    

    这将返回服务器的计算机名称,并将其插入到名为"ServerInfo"的表中的"ServerName"列中。

    1. 使用变量:可以声明一个变量,将服务器名称存储在变量中,并在需要时将其插入到表中。例如,使用以下语句将服务器名称存储在变量中,并将其插入到名为"ServerInfo"的表中:
    DECLARE @ServerName VARCHAR(100)
    SET @ServerName = CAST(SERVERPROPERTY('MachineName') AS VARCHAR(100))
    
    INSERT INTO ServerInfo (ServerName)
    VALUES (@ServerName)
    

    这将将服务器的计算机名称存储在名为@ServerName的变量中,并将其插入到名为"ServerInfo"的表中的"ServerName"列中。

    1. 使用系统视图:可以使用SQL Server中的系统视图sys.servers来获取服务器名称,并将其插入到表中。例如,使用以下语句将服务器名称插入到名为"ServerInfo"的表中:
    INSERT INTO ServerInfo (ServerName)
    SELECT name
    FROM sys.servers
    WHERE server_id = 0
    

    这将返回服务器名称,并将其插入到名为"ServerInfo"的表中的"ServerName"列中。

    1. 使用动态管理视图:可以使用SQL Server中的动态管理视图sys.dm_os_hostname来获取服务器名称,并将其插入到表中。例如,使用以下语句将服务器名称插入到名为"ServerInfo"的表中:
    INSERT INTO ServerInfo (ServerName)
    SELECT host_name
    FROM sys.dm_os_hostname
    

    这将返回服务器名称,并将其插入到名为"ServerInfo"的表中的"ServerName"列中。

    1. 使用存储过程:可以创建一个存储过程,其中包含获取服务器名称并将其插入到表中的逻辑。例如,使用以下存储过程将服务器名称插入到名为"ServerInfo"的表中:
    CREATE PROCEDURE InsertServerName
    AS
    BEGIN
        DECLARE @ServerName VARCHAR(100)
        SET @ServerName = CAST(SERVERPROPERTY('MachineName') AS VARCHAR(100))
    
        INSERT INTO ServerInfo (ServerName)
        VALUES (@ServerName)
    END
    

    然后,可以使用以下语句执行该存储过程:

    EXEC InsertServerName
    

    这将执行存储过程,并将服务器名称插入到名为"ServerInfo"的表中。

    通过以上方法,可以将服务器名称添加到SQL中的表中。具体选择哪种方法取决于个人偏好和应用程序需求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在SQL中,可以通过以下步骤来添加服务器名称:

    1. 创建服务器登录的登录名和密码
    2. 创建新的服务器登录
    3. 给服务器登录分配访问数据库的权限
    4. 在SQL Server Management Studio中添加服务器名称

    下面是详细的操作流程:

    1. 创建服务器登录的登录名和密码

    首先,打开SQL Server Management Studio并使用管理员权限登录数据库服务器。然后,右键单击服务器名称,选择“属性”选项。在弹出的窗口中,选择“安全性”选项。

    在“安全性”选项中,右键单击“登录”文件夹,选择“新建登录”。

    在弹出的“新建登录”窗口中,输入登录名和密码,并选择登录类型。默认情况下,可以选择“Windows验证”。

    完成后,单击“确定”按钮以创建登录名和密码。

    1. 创建新的服务器登录

    接下来,我们需要创建新的服务器登录。右键单击“登录”文件夹,选择“新建登录”。

    在弹出的“新建登录”窗口中,选择“SQL Server验证”。然后输入服务器登录名和密码,这些信息是在上一步创建的。

    单击“服务器角色”选项卡,选择适当的角色。你可以选择“安全管理员”角色,以便给予登录用户足够的权限。

    完成后,单击“确定”按钮以创建新的服务器登录。

    1. 给服务器登录分配访问数据库的权限

    在创建新的服务器登录后,我们需要为该登录分配访问数据库的权限。

    首先,右键单击要允许访问的数据库,选择“属性”选项。在弹出的窗口中,选择“安全性”选项。

    在“安全性”选项中,右键单击“用户”文件夹,选择“新建用户”。

    在弹出的“新建用户”窗口中,输入数据库用户的名称。在“登录名”字段中,选择之前创建的服务器登录名。

    在“架构”选项卡中,选择默认的架构,然后单击“确定”。

    完成后,重复此步骤为其他数据库分配权限,如果需要的话。

    1. 在SQL Server Management Studio中添加服务器名称

    在完成上述步骤后,我们可以在SQL Server Management Studio中添加服务器名称。

    首先,打开SQL Server Management Studio并登录数据库服务器。

    然后,展开“注册服务器”窗格,在下面的“本地服务器组”文件夹下右键单击,选择“注册服务器”选项。

    在弹出的“注册服务器”窗口中,选择“顶级节点”文件夹,右键单击选择“新建服务器组”。

    输入服务器组的名称,然后单击“确定”。

    在创建服务器组后,右键单击服务器组,选择“新建服务器注册”选项。

    在弹出的“新建服务器注册”窗口中,输入服务器的名称(例如:localhost或者IP地址)和适当的描述。

    在“选择注册服务器”的选项卡中,选择刚创建的服务器登录名(在第2步中创建的)。

    在“连接”选项卡中,选择适当的身份验证和数据库。

    然后,单击“测试”按钮以验证连接,并确保连接成功。

    完成后,单击“确定”完成服务器注册。

    通过上述步骤,你就可以在SQL Server Management Studio中添加服务器名称了。现在你可以使用该服务器注册来连接到数据库,并执行SQL操作了。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部